name the quadrant or axis where each point lies. (6, -3): (choose one) (-4, 1): (choose one) (0, 7): (choose one) (4, 4): (choose one)

Explanation:

Step1: Recall quadrant rules

In a coordinate - plane, for a point $(x,y)$: If $x>0$ and $y > 0$, it's in Quadrant I; if $x<0$ and $y>0$, it's in Quadrant II; if $x<0$ and $y < 0$, it's in Quadrant III; if $x>0$ and $y<0$, it's in Quadrant IV; if $x = 0$ and $y
eq0$, it's on the $y$ - axis; if $y = 0$ and $x
eq0$, it's on the $x$ - axis.

Step2: Analyze point $(6,-3)$

Here $x = 6>0$ and $y=-3 < 0$, so it's in Quadrant IV.

Step3: Analyze point $(-4,1)$

Here $x=-4 < 0$ and $y = 1>0$, so it's in Quadrant II.

Step4: Analyze point $(0,7)$

Here $x = 0$ and $y=7>0$, so it's on the $y$ - axis.

Step5: Analyze point $(4,4)$

Here $x = 4>0$ and $y = 4>0$, so it's in Quadrant I.

Answer:

$(6,-3)$: Quadrant IV
$(-4,1)$: Quadrant II
$(0,7)$: $y$-axis
$(4,4)$: Quadrant I
